About
Mission & Description
Hunterdon County 4-H and Agricultural Fair, located in Hopewell, NJ, focuses on youth development through agricultural education and community engagement. Established as a tax-exempt organization in 2002, it generates an annual revenue of $519,000 to support its initiatives.
